Nutrient Comparison: Red Kidney Beans VS Bay Leaf Spices per 1 lb
Compare the macro and micronutrient content in 1 lb of Red Kidney Beans versus 1 lb of Bay Leaf Spices to make informed dietary choices. Explore their nutritional differences and benefits.
Lets compare vitamin content per 1 pound of Red Kidney Beans vs Bay Leaf Spices:
- 1 pound of Red Kidney Beans has 67.6 times more Vitamin B1 and 2.2 times more Vitamin B9 than Bay Leaf Spices.
- While 1 lb of Bay Leaf Spices contains more Vitamin A, 2 times more Vitamin B2, 4.4 times more Vitamin B6 and 10.3 times more Vitamin C than Raw Red Kidney Beans.
- Both Red Kidney Beans and Bay Leaf Spices provide similar amounts of Vitamin B3 per one pound.
- 1 pound of Red Kidney Beans have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A
- 1 pound of Bay Leaf Spices have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1
- Both Raw Red Kidney Beans as well as Bay Leaf Spices have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in one pound.
Comparing minerals per 1 pound for Red Kidney Beans vs Bay Leaf Spices:
- 1 pound of Red Kidney Beans has 1.7 times more Copper, 3.6 times more Phosphorus and 2.6 times more Potassium than Bay Leaf Spices.
- While 1 lb of Bay Leaf Spices contains 10 times more Calcium, 6.4 times more Iron, 7.4 times more Manganese and 1.3 times more Zinc than Raw Red Kidney Beans.
- Both Red Kidney Beans and Bay Leaf Spices contain similar levels of Magnesium and Selenium per one pound.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 1 pound:
- 1 pound of Red Kidney Beans has 3 times more Protein than Bay Leaf Spices.
- While 1 lb of Bay Leaf Spices contains 7.9 times more Fat, 14.8 times more Saturated Fat, 2.9 times more Omega 3, 5.4 times more Omega 6 and 1.7 times more Fiber than Raw Red Kidney Beans.
- Both Red Kidney Beans and Bay Leaf Spices off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per one pound.
